In modern supply chain systems, wooden pallets serve as fundamental logistics units, widely applied across production, warehousing, transportation, and distribution processes. For buyers, understanding these application scenarios helps optimize selection and improve operational efficiency.
In warehousing, wooden pallets are primarily used for stacking and categorized storage. Their standardized structure allows compatibility with racking systems, improving space utilization and enabling faster inbound and outbound operations.
In manufacturing, pallets are commonly used for in-plant material handling and work-in-progress transfer. Standardized handling reduces manual labor, improves production continuity, and enhances operational efficiency.
In transportation logistics, wooden pallets serve as a key component of unitized shipping, widely used in road transport, sea freight, and intermodal logistics. Proper structural design helps improve loading efficiency and reduce cargo damage risks.
In cross-border trade, pallets that comply with international standards and undergo proper treatment ensure smooth customs clearance, making them suitable for standardized export operations.
In retail and e-commerce logistics, wooden pallets support bulk distribution and integrated warehousing and delivery operations, helping improve delivery efficiency and reduce overall logistics costs.
Overall, wooden pallets offer strong versatility and adaptability, making them a core linking tool across logistics scenarios and a key factor in improving supply chain efficiency.
